Acura announces NSX GT3 Evo22 race car will live on
Thu, Aug 5 2021The Acura NSX may be winding down production in 2022, but it still has some life left on the track. Today, Acura announced that it will introduce a new version of its NSX GT3 race car. It features a slew of improvements that should make the platform more competitive. Called the NSX GT3 Evo22, it builds upon the existing NSX GT3 a car that has won multiple championships in IMSA, SRO and Japan's SuperGT. The Evo22 gets improved intercoolers for the 3.5-liter twin-turbo shared with the road car, allowing it to perform consistently in a wider range of conditions and locations. Underneath, the suspension earns some tweaks in revised spring rates and geometry adjustments. To improve the car for endurance racing, the Evo22 reduces pit time with larger fluid tanks, while a revised wheel system allows for quicker tire changes. An FIA-mandated rain light illuminates the rear. Acura will also offer several air conditioning and headlight options. As with the outgoing NSX GT3, the Evo22 eschews the road car's hybrid and all-wheel-drive systems. Instead, it employs an XTRAC semi-automatic six-speed sequential transmission to send power to the rear wheels. Both the race and road car, however, share the same specs for the engine block, heads, valvetrain, crankshaft, pistons, and dry-sump lubrication system. The motors and chassis are both built at Acura's Performance Manufacturing Center in Ohio, while final assembly for the GT3 takes place in Milan, Italy. While European GT3s are supported from Italy, Honda Performance Division in Southern California will support North American teams. The NSX GT3 is the defending IMSA GTD and SRO GT Manufacturers’ Champion, and has achieved 25 IMSA and SRO class wins since its North American introduction in 2017. Interestingly, Acura says the the NSX GT3 is homologated globally through 2024. So, while new road cars won't be produced after next year, you'll still see them representing the "A" calipers at the track beyond that.
2014 Acura RLX replaces SH-AWD with P-AWS
Wed, 28 Nov 2012After teasing us with the thinly veiled concept earlier this year, Acura has officially taken the wraps off its all-new flagship sedan, the 2014 Acura RLX. Aside from its huge step forward in terms of styling and luxury, the new RLX could very well be the most advanced Acura model ever.
While the previous RL could have been one of the blandest luxury sedans of its time, the RLX builds on stylish cues introduced this year on the ILX and RDX. One of the car's signature elements is its jewel-eyed LED headlights that could end up rivaling Audi for the most distinctive in the business. The rear view of the car isn't as unique as the front, but no less attractive with LED taillights that have a slight BMW vibe and odd, chrome-ringed reflectors at the bottom of the fascia. The interior is exactly what we've come to expect from Acura with its dual-brow instrument panel and a sporty three-spoke steering wheel.
On the technology front, the RLX debuts driving features such as Precision All-Wheel Steer (P-AWS), Adaptive Cruise Control with a low-speed follow feature and Agile Handling Assist while the interior gets a high-end Krell audio system, cloud-based AcuraLink and a multi-angle back camera. P-AWS allows the RLX actively and independently adjust the angle of the rear wheels for better agility and braking. Acura ended up cutting almost 275 pounds from the RLX's curb weight (compared to the RL) thanks to the use of high-strength steel and aluminum.
Honda celebrates 30th anniversary of the NSX with a look back at how it began
Thu, Feb 7 2019In 1989, the baseball-loving Japanese dipped their bats in pine tar and came to the U.S. to take gigundous swings. That single year launched five legends: Lexus LS400, Infiniti Q45, Nissan 300ZX Twin Turbo, Mazda MX-5 Miata, and Acura NS-X concept. The Chicago Auto Show (!) hosted the global debuts of the Mazda and the Acura. While Mazda celebrates the bygones with the 30th Anniversary Miata, Acura's reminiscing with a look at how the NSX — a car Motor Trend described in 1990 as, "[The] best sports car the world has ever produced. Any time. Any place. Any price ..." — came to be. The development yearbook opened in 1984, a year after Honda returned to Formula One as an engine supplier for the Spirit team, and for the second Williams chassis in the last race of the season. For the first time in the automaker's history, Honda wanted to build a production car with the engine behind the cabin, one that would demonstrate Honda's engineering prowess and "deeply rooted racing spirit." The sports car would also serve as a halo for the not-yet-launched Acura brand. The engineering team built the first test vehicle in February 1984 on the bones of a first-generation Honda Jazz. After four years of formal development, Honda parked the NS-X Concept in a conference room at Chicago's Drake Hotel in February 1989. This is where the media would meet the red wonder before the public show-stand debut. The F-16 Fighting Falcon-inspired coupe was built on the world's first all-aluminum monocoque, and its SOHC V6 ran with titanium connecting rods. Before the press conference, then-Honda president Tadashi Kume got in the NS-X, started the engine, and revved to the 8,000-rpm redline — a noise felt by everyone in the adjacent conference room attending a Ford press conference. Honda's PR man at the time yelled, "Mr. Kume, stop it! They're gonna hear this!" When Kume got out, he asked Honda engineers present why they didn't put their new VTEC technology in the NS-X. (What's Japanese for, "Why didn't the VTEC kick in, yo?!") They told him VTEC had been created for four-cylinder engines. Kume told them to work on a V6 application. More suggestions came from journos who drove the early prototypes at Honda's Tochigi R&D Center, who said the NS-X "could use more power." The development team had grabbed the SOHC V6 from the Acura Legend for the NS-X concept, and it put out 160 horsepower in the luxury sedan.
